Websites hosted on 82.98.154.95 IP address

1 websites

IP address 82.98.154.95 is registered for Spain. The server carries IP 82.98.154.95 located at latitude 40.4168 and longitude -3.68473, time zone is GMT +2. Server location in Madrid, Comunidad de, Madrid, Spain, zipcode 28013.

1.Esplaixiroi.com

esplaixiroi.com

Club d'Esplai Xiroi a Son Ferriol, portem 30 anys fent meravelloses activitats per a nens i nenes entre 5 i 17 anys

Let's share 💋💋💋